Shift Workers and Their Responsibilities
- Shift Leader - Point of contact between RC/MCC and shift workers; takes data
- Target Operator - Monitors the target, moving it as necessary
- Weekly Analysis Coordinator (WAC) - Performs the offline analysis checks
- Run Coordinator (RC) - Responsible for safe and efficient running of the experiment
